Mapeamento para emergências com CBERS-4: Um exemplo de aplicação do sensor PAN
Satellite based emergency mapping (SEM) for the response phase aims to provide information for an overview of the disaster scenario. The overview could be used to direct rescue efforts and relief operations in the short time frame after the disaster, from days to few weeks. The type of satellite image depends on the type of the disaster, mostly optical ones, with radar images being used for flooding when cloud coverage would hinder observations. CBERS-4 satellite has four optical sensors, with spatial resolution ranging from 5 meters to 64 meters. In this paper, the capabilities of PAN panchromatic and multispectral sensor are analyzed to map affected infrastructure. The test case is an event of high winds associated with a storm that occurred in June 5th, 2016 in São Paulo State, Brazil. CBERS-4 PAN sensor images were obtained from acquisition dates April 20th, 2016 and June 11th, 2016. Since most uses of optical satellite images for emergency mapping is done by visual interpretation of damaged infrastructure, the main objective here is on the identification of damaged buildings and broken trees from a field observation of the area on October 9th, 2016 and from news and personal accounts about the event. CBERS-4 images from PAN sensor were able to identify damages to large buildings and uprooted and broken vegetation.
